Construction union threatens to ban engineered stone products

A construction union has called on the Federal Government to ban imports of engineered stone products by July 2024.

The Construction, Forestry, Mining, and Energy Union (CFMEU) said it would instruct its members to stop using the product if the government fails to take action.

Acting CFMEU national secretary Zach Smith said, "This product is killing workers, and the reality is Australian workers will keep dying unless we ban engineered stone.

A National Dust Disease Taskforce report released last year revealed that nearly a quarter of all workers who have worked with engineered stone products since 2018 have silicosis and recommends additional measures to protect workers.
